Description
This paper examines campaign strategies of parties in elections, and investigates a role of a negative campaign. It shows that a negative campaign can be an optimal strategy in some cases. One interesting case is that one party chooses a positive campaign that accommodates its pledge to that of opponent and the other party chooses a negative campaign that discriminates opponent's pledge from its own in a Nash equilibrium. Although positive campaigns only reveal positive effects of policies, the negative campaign works to reveal negative effects of the opponent's policy. Thus negative campaigns contribute to show the true effects of policies to voters.
